> On Wed, Sep 21, 2011 at 1:04 PM, Praveen A <pravi.a@gmail.com> wrote:
>> I have noticed you have chosen GPL v2 for debian packaging of
>> libmixlib-config-ruby while I'm transitioning this package to gem2deb.
>> GPL v2 and Apache v2 are incompatible licenses. Can we change debian
>> packaging license to Apache v2 (same as upstream license)? Also can I
>> do the same for other packages you hold copyright and if I see them?
>
> Yes, you certainly can. Thank you!
>
> Bryan
>

Thanks! With that ruby-mixlib-config is ready for upload. It is
avilable in our git repo, it builds with pbuilder, it is lintian
clean, uscan works, has dep5 copyright, has clean git status after
build. Please review and upload. It is a dependency for ohai
transition.
